Fiberglass first was presented in 1938, as the name suggests, fiberglass is made from really great fibers of glass. This revolutionary product then has actually long been established and provided with fresh developments to form other types of roofing panels, which caters to various needs. The versatility and flexibility of fiberglass roofing panel materials makes it a popular option.
Fiberglass roofing panels can be formed as corrugated roof panels, shingles roof panels, tapered roof panels and so a lot more. Being synthetically produced rather, they are easy to manipulate to form shapes, used as composite material, supplied other designs and various colors and textures that the manufacturers or public desire. It does not matter what type or form the style of your roofing system is, a fiberglass roof panel will provide your roofing system with difficult and resilient membrane, in addition to provide it with fantastic looking cover and defense. Fiberglass roof panels provide terrific waterproof sealing for the roofing system, specifically when installed properly. When their licensed roof installers do the job, numerous fiberglass roofing panels producers supply longer warranties. Aside from their simple to set up, long lasting and light-weight elements, Most fiberglass roofing panels are budget friendly than the alternative roofing panels, fiberglass roofing panels have to do with 65 to 70 percent cheaper than the others however offers the same great appearance and durability with an average of 25 to 30 years.

Flat roofing systems are a great way to keep a building safe from water. Understanding precisely what to do with a flat roofing will guarantee you have a working roofing system that will last a long period of time.
They may look good, and are very typical, flat roofings do need regular upkeep and detailed repair work in order to efficiently avoid water infiltration. properly, you'll more than happy with your flat roofing for a long time.
Flat roofs aren't as attractive and/or popular as its newer equivalents, such as copper, slate, or tile roofing systems. Nevertheless, they are just as essential and require much more attention. In order to avoid throwing away money on short-term repair work, you should know precisely how flat roofing system systems are developed, the various types of flat roofs that are readily available, and the significance of routine evaluation and maintenance.
A flat roof system works by supplying a water resistant membrane over a structure. It consists of one or more layers of hydrophobic materials that is positioned over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is generally positioned between roofing system membrane.
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other building components to avoid water seepage. The water is then directed to drains pipes, downspouts, and rain gutters by the roofing's slight pitch.
There are four most common types of flat roofing systems. Listed in order of increasing durability and expense,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, multiple-ply or built-up, and flat-seamed metal. They can vary an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is applied over and existing roof, to $20 per square foot or more for new metal roofs.
Used because the 1890s, asphalt roll roof usually includes one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roofing fel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and usually covered with a granular mineral surface area. The seams are normally covered over with a roofing substance. It can last about 10 years.
Single-ply membrane roofing is the most recent type of roof material. It is often utilized to change multiple-ply roofs. 10 to 12 year guarantees are common, however proper setup is vital and maintenance is still required.
Multiple-ply or built-up roofing, also referred to as BUR, is made of overlapping rolls of saturated or layered felts or mats that are sprinkled with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roof tile, ballast, or sheet pavers that are utilized to secure the hidden materials from the weather condition. BURs are created to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the products used.
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a covering of asphalt or coal tar. Considering that the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es inspecting and preserving the seams of the roof challenging.
Last but not least, flat-seamed roofing systems have been used given that the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last lots of decades depending upon the quality of the maintenance, exposure, and material to the aspects.
Galvanized metal does require regular painting in order to prevent deterioration and split joints need to be resoldered. Other metal surfaces, such as copper, can become pitted and pinholed from acid raid and normally needs changing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less-steel are favored as lasting flat roofing systems.
